This artwork not only captures the unique beauty of the desert but also evokes a sense of peace and resilience that nature embodies. *** About Saguaro Cacti: The saguaro cactus (Carnegiea gigantea) is an iconic symbol of the American Southwest, particularly native to the Sonoran Desert in Arizona. This majestic plant can grow to be over 40 feet tall and live up to 200 years. Saguaros have a slow growth rate, often taking up to 75 years to develop a side arm. Their white flowers bloom in late spring and are primarily pollinated by bats. The cacti are not only a vital part of the desert ecosystem, providing habitats and food for various wildlife, but they also hold significant cultural value for Indigenous peoples of the region.
